Добавить в корзинуПозвонить
Найти в Дзене

if оператор ветвления в Python

Оператор if в Python используется для создания ветвления в коде, что позволяет выполнять различные блоки кода в зависимости от того, истинно ли заданное условие. В стандартном виде оператор If ждет от выражения два значения: или True или False. Выражения, возвращающие True или False называются предикатами. Предикат - это суждение, на которое можно ответить только да или нет, то есть истина или ложь. Есть переменная а и простое условие. Если а > 5 вывести сообщение «условие выполнилось» В противном случае вывести «условие не выполнилось» Проверим. А действительно больше 5, поэтому результатом этого выражения будет True. Соответственно, условие выполнено и мы попадаем в блок if. Если поменять знак, то условие не выполнится, и мы попадем в блок else: Вместо True и False можно использовать эквивалентные ноль и единицу: Также, if интерпретирует как True любой объект, если он не False, не ноль, не None и не пустой: Если вы интересуетесь программированием, то напоминаю о нашем курсе по основа

Оператор if в Python используется для создания ветвления в коде, что позволяет выполнять различные блоки кода в зависимости от того, истинно ли заданное условие.

В стандартном виде оператор If ждет от выражения два значения: или True или False. Выражения, возвращающие True или False называются предикатами. Предикат - это суждение, на которое можно ответить только да или нет, то есть истина или ложь. Есть переменная а и простое условие. Если а > 5 вывести сообщение «условие выполнилось» В противном случае вывести «условие не выполнилось» Проверим.

TRUE!
TRUE!

А действительно больше 5, поэтому результатом этого выражения будет True. Соответственно, условие выполнено и мы попадаем в блок if. Если поменять знак, то условие не выполнится, и мы попадем в блок else:

FALSE!
FALSE!

Вместо True и False можно использовать эквивалентные ноль и единицу:

TRUE!
TRUE!
FALSE!
FALSE!

Также, if интерпретирует как True любой объект, если он не False, не ноль, не None и не пустой:

TRUE!
TRUE!
TRUE!
TRUE!
FALSE!
FALSE!
FALSE!
FALSE!

Если вы интересуетесь программированием, то напоминаю о нашем курсе по основам программирования Python [START]. В нем много анимации, примеров и разборов домашних заданий. Присоединяйтесь! Ссылка:

Онлайн-курс Python START

ВИДЕО:

if - оператор ветвления #python